Olsson has an exciting opportunity for a Traffic/ITS Signal Technician to join our Traffic/Technology team in Des Moines, IA. This role is ideal for a candidate eager to collaborate with and provide support for traffic engineers and technicians in executing services and project work in the field.
Responsibilities- Handle technical questions from clients and team members, providing field services across diverse projects. Troubleshoot and provide solutions that enhance clients' traffic management systems.
- Maintain a superior hands-on understanding of ITS technology. Oversee installation, turn-on, maintenance, and testing of traffic signal cabinets. Support field operations for integration projects, providing systems that are operational and optimized for performance.
- Represent the company on-site, make critical real-time decisions, and assist with application engineering and estimating.
- Configure traffic signal controllers for optimal performance, integrating devices within NEMA, CALTRANS, and ATC cabinets. Develop strategies for signal timings to manage traffic flow efficiently.
- Modify traffic signal cabinets according to pre-engineered designs or specific customer requirements, ensuring accuracy and adherence to standards.
This role involves spending an estimated 70% of the time working in the field, often in diverse weather conditions.

You bring to the team:
- Ability to contribute and work well on a team.
- Familiarity with programming traffic signal controllers and analyzing signal operations.
- Knowledge of mechanical, electrical, and electronic principles as applied to traffic signal equipment.
- Practical knowledge of fiber optic network integration for signal systems.
- 5-10 years of experience in traffic signal operations including repair and maintenance of solid-state electronics and electrical power systems.
- Ability to interpret design plans for quality assurance in traffic system installations.
- Knowledge of standard traffic control procedures/guidelines relating to traffic control device installation and/or repair as set forth in the MUTCD.
- Valid driver s license with a good driving history.
- Must be able to lift and carry up to 50 lbs.
- IMSA Traffic Signal Level II certification.
- Ability to pass IMSA Traffic Signal Level III certification within 6 months.
